For some reason when I click a link that opens a new browser window, the browser window that opens is about 2/3 size. I have looked all around the IE options to find this setting without luck. Any ideas?

1. Close all your IE windows.
2. Open up a single IE window.
3. Click and drag a corner of the window to the desired size (do NOT use the maximize button).
4. Hold down the SHIFT key and click the X button in the upper right corner.

New IE windows should remember the new size.

I'm pretty sure you have SP2 installed, as a new setting was introduced in SP2.

In IE, go to Tools -> Internet Options -> Security -> Custom Level and then scroll down to the Miscellaneous area and find the item entitled:

"Allow Script-Initiated Windows Without Size or Position Constraints"

And change the setting to ENABLED. That should do it.
